Add CMassiveGitTaskBase as the base class of CMassiveGitTask
commit45a0c549d79a03cb703b07bb226d003e07b08ac4
authorSup Yut Sum <ch3cooli@gmail.com>
Sun, 14 Sep 2014 07:18:20 +0000 (14 15:18 +0800)
committerSup Yut Sum <ch3cooli@gmail.com>
Sun, 14 Sep 2014 15:39:45 +0000 (14 23:39 +0800)
treee8065261a8f0fa583eacf9bb394bea2646414ab7
parentd6ab95ec711ca2d11fc98711e43207f02eb15f6a
Add CMassiveGitTaskBase as the base class of CMassiveGitTask

This is to isolate UI class

Signed-off-by: Sup Yut Sum <ch3cooli@gmail.com>
src/Git/Git.vcxproj
src/Git/Git.vcxproj.filters
src/Git/MassiveGitTaskBase.cpp [copied from src/TortoiseProc/MassiveGitTask.cpp with 57% similarity]
src/Git/MassiveGitTaskBase.h [copied from src/TortoiseProc/MassiveGitTask.h with 61% similarity]
src/TGitCache/TGitCache.vcxproj
src/TGitCache/TGitCache.vcxproj.filters
src/TortoiseProc/MassiveGitTask.cpp
src/TortoiseProc/MassiveGitTask.h
src/TortoiseShell/TortoiseShell.vcxproj
src/TortoiseShell/TortoiseShell.vcxproj.filters